Benchmarking Skyline Terrace Conv Home in Woodstock, VA against all nursing homes

 

Skyline Terrace Conv Home in Woodstock, VA has the fewest long-stay residents with a urinary tract infection (0.0%) among the 286 Virginia nursing homes. That 0.0% compares to an average of 3.1% across those 286 nursing homes.

Skyline Terrace Conv Home has these related standings among those 286 nursing homes:

  • long-stay residents with a urinary tract infection = 0.0% (the fewest, tied)

  • long-stay residents with a catheter inserted and left in their bladder = 0.3% (60th-fewest)

  • low-risk long-stay residents who lose control of their bowels or bladder = 54.9% (119th-most, tied)
